Transaction a4106171a3497ee3954a8f321ad8bcec0fb958952e89f5a536bf850ef7d4e631

1 Input
2 Outputs
  • a4106171a3497ee3954a8f321ad8bcec0fb958952e89f5a536bf850ef7d4e631:0
  • value  3885195283
    address  3NaBkVes3V4PeAgyCweZGJmVonaqdCH1EC
  • a4106171a3497ee3954a8f321ad8bcec0fb958952e89f5a536bf850ef7d4e631:1
  • value  318650000
    address  18kmgkmaAeSzYy18H5KgnNZxsV4bk5Rk3C